Output 12f86f90edfabf41831620ef4d3f7da906a7da606d394087d4f0965a3cf9e119:0

value
1126648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c609759ff9b0326deb45408fec114b59b699d52 OP_EQUAL
address
MWucE3fvJXxRpXivLJnbBMR6pHVAi9WXGj
transaction
12f86f90edfabf41831620ef4d3f7da906a7da606d394087d4f0965a3cf9e119
spent
true